API Get Disk Usage

From Virtualizor Wiki
Jump to: navigation, search
NOTE
This is OLD API Documentation. Click on the following link for New API Documentation
Admin API

List disk usage of Host server


Parameters Description
serverid If not specified, then Disk Usage of Master Server is returned

Example Code:

<?php

    require_once('admin.php');

    $key =  'uketenhrhpunty5lhgwkcuxxxxxxxxxx';

    $pass = 'yrsofc3tg3tre7bjpfppspxxxxxxxxxx';

    $ip = 'xxx.xxx.xxx.xxx';

    $admin = new Virtualizor_Admin_API($ip, $key, $pass);

    $output = $admin->disk();
    
    print_r($output);

?>

Returns:

Array
(
    [/] => Array
        (
            [limit] => 507966.43
            [used] => 363285.05
            [free] => 144681.38
            [limit_gb] => 496.06
            [used_gb] => 354.77
            [free_gb] => 141.29
            [percent] => 71.52
            [percent_free] => 28.48
        )

    [/boot] => Array
        (
            [limit] => 507.95
            [used] => 122.49
            [free] => 385.46
            [limit_gb] => 0.5
            [used_gb] => 0.12
            [free_gb] => 0.38
            [percent] => 24.11
            [percent_free] => 75.89
        )

)